Citizens wishing to schedule matters for Board consideration or to appear before the Board must contact the Clerk of the Board in writing stating the action requested. Appropriate requests will be scheduled before the Board as time allows. The deadline for submission of written materials is on Friday prior to noon (11 days in advance of meeting), so the Agenda can be processed and packages available on Tuesday for the following week's meeting. An original and 13 copies of all supporting materials must be submitted. Public Presentations: The law provides the opportunity for the public to be heard on any item within the subject matter jurisdiction of the Board, before or during the consideration of that item by the Board. For items on the timed agenda, this will be at the time the item is called by the Chairman. For all other items, including items not on the Agenda, the public presentation time at the start of each meeting is appropriate. The Chairman may set time limits as appropriate to manage the Agenda. State law does not allow action to be taken on any item not appearing on the Agenda unless the action is otherwise authorized by Government Code Section 54954.2(b) which permits items not on the Agenda to be acted upon as delineated in Section 54954.2(b). Agendas and supporting documentation are available for review on Wednesday at the Board office. Mailed requests for Minutes and Agendas must be accompanied by self-addressed, stamped envelopes.
